>>8828760
It was pretty decent. I liked Ham on Rye more. Women is worse than this IMO.
I like bukowski's simple writing style and his distain for metaphor. I think bukowski tells a good story and he has a great sense of humour.
His total disregard for authority, if you're at a certain period in your life, can also be admirable and appealing.
Most of all I like bukowski's hatred of all things 'art'. Bukowski would have hated most of his fans.
